i know this is probably the noooobiest thing you have ever heard but... i dont understand how to import my own .BMP textures. i keep making images but... it wont let me import... help/

right click on the wad drop down menu to the left of the screen. click on add textures. you may want to build a new wad first in the texture manager or you will be adding the textures to the standard wad and they will stay there untill removed which can be confusing. you cannot add textures to the default wad, you must load a wad first. you cannot use jpg images

or

Texture > Texture Manager > Add Folder... Then go find the folder where you saved your .bmps' into.
